The Niagara County Department of Health nursing division, in partnership with the Niagara County Office for the Aging, is offering free diabetes self-management workshops throughout Niagara County.

A workshop series is scheduled to begin Tuesday, June 23, at the First Presbyterian Church of Youngstown, 100 Church St. It will run from 5:30-8 p.m. This is the six-week program for anyone who has a diagnosis of diabetes.

The workshop consists of consecutive weekly classes. The program has demonstrated proven health benefits for people with diabetes, and complements the health care an individual may already be receiving. The workshop is designed to help participants enhance their skills to maintain active and fulfilling lifestyles. The goal is for participants to improve problem-solving and decision-making skills to confront the ever-changing challenges of living with diabetes, while learning how to improve food choices, increase physical activity and coping skills to maintain weight loss and healthy lifestyles.
